On Monday, December 7th, through Wednesday, December 9th, the Santa Barbara County Fire Department will be conducting a state-sanctioned vegetation management burn on the Spaulding Ranch in the area between Tims Road and Midland School in the Santa Ynez Valley. This strategic fuels reduction burn will decrease fuel load within the burn area. Fire department personnel from the Santa Barbara and San Luis Obispo operational areas, as well as Cal Fire and the Los Padres National Forest will all be participating in the burn.
The operation is expected to start each day at 0700 and will be visible throughout the area. As with all prescribed burns, the Santa Barbara County Fire Department will be working closely with the National Weather Service, monitoring weather conditions.
